European Brewery Convention<br />
EBC, since its founding in 1947,<br />
has become <strong>the</strong> preeminent expert<br />
organization <strong>of</strong> choice in Europe<br />
for all brewing, governmental, and<br />
technical organizations, acting<br />
cooperatively in fundamental areas<br />
<strong>of</strong> brewing and malting science and<br />
technology for <strong>the</strong> benefit <strong>of</strong> <strong>the</strong><br />
brewing industry, consumers, and <strong>the</strong> community.<br />
EBC is <strong>the</strong> expert technical organization for cooperation<br />
and joint activity between European brewers and<br />
maltsters. After its successful merger with The <strong>Brewers</strong> <strong>of</strong><br />
Europe earlier this year, EBC now identifies itself as <strong>the</strong><br />
scientific and technological arm <strong>of</strong> this joint organization,<br />
which is no longer based in Zoeterwoude (The Ne<strong>the</strong>rlands)<br />
but in Brussels (Belgium) at <strong>the</strong> <strong>Brewers</strong> <strong>of</strong> Europe<br />
House in <strong>the</strong> vibrant district <strong>of</strong> Ixelles, a mere stone’s<br />
throw from <strong>the</strong> political hub <strong>of</strong> <strong>the</strong> European Union, <strong>the</strong><br />
EU parliament.<br />
The members <strong>of</strong> EBC are 20 national trade<br />
organizations, representing both small and large brewing<br />
groups and <strong>the</strong>ir diverse interests.<br />
EBC’s purpose is<br />
• To promote<br />
• <strong>the</strong> development <strong>of</strong> brewing and malting<br />
science and technology<br />
• <strong>the</strong> application <strong>of</strong> best practice in brewing and<br />
malting technology<br />
• <strong>the</strong> transfer <strong>of</strong> knowledge from o<strong>the</strong>r industries<br />
into brewing and malting<br />
• To act as <strong>the</strong> European advisory expert body on<br />
science and technology in brewing and malting in<br />
cooperation with The <strong>Brewers</strong> <strong>of</strong> Europe, as well as<br />
o<strong>the</strong>r organizations<br />
• To identify and communicate new scientific and<br />
technical opportunities<br />
• To stimulate proactively and communicate<br />
developments in product safety, environmental<br />
issues, beer wholesomeness, and health in support <strong>of</strong><br />
moderate and responsible beer drinking<br />
• To enable and enhance cooperation on all<br />
precompetitive technical aspects <strong>of</strong> beer quality<br />
• To maintain expertise and technical excellence in <strong>the</strong><br />
field <strong>of</strong> brewing and malting through <strong>the</strong> work <strong>of</strong> three<br />
important working groups:<br />
• EBC Analysis Committee (best known for issuing<br />
and reviewing <strong>of</strong> analytical methods)<br />
• EBC Barley & Malt Committee (conducting and<br />
coordinating trials <strong>of</strong> promising malting barley<br />
varieties in Europe)<br />
• EBC Brewing Science Group (a steering group and<br />
“think tank” for both practical brewing issues, as<br />
well as blue sky projects)<br />
EBC is perhaps best known for its biennial congress, and<br />
<strong>the</strong> next one is in an advanced stage <strong>of</strong> organization:<br />
Hamburg in Germany will play host to <strong>the</strong> EBC 2009<br />
Congress.<br />
